Questions & Answers about Hún sér mig.

What does each word in Hún sér mig mean?
Hún translates to she, sér is the third-person singular form of the verb to see, and mig means me. The sentence follows a Subject-Verb-Object order, so it directly corresponds to "She sees me."
How does the word order in Hún sér mig compare to English?
Icelandic typically uses a Subject-Verb-Object (SVO) structure in simple sentences, much like English. In this case, Hún (subject) comes first, followed by sér (verb) and mig (object). Although Icelandic word order can be flexible to express emphasis, in such basic sentences the SVO order is maintained.
What case forms are used in this sentence, and why are they important?
In Icelandic, pronouns change form based on their grammatical role. Hún is in the nominative case because it serves as the subject, and mig is in the accusative case because it is the object of the verb. This distinction is crucial in Icelandic even though English largely relies on word order and pronoun position rather than explicit case endings.
How does the verb sér agree with the subject, and what does this tell us about Icelandic verb conjugation?
The verb sér is conjugated in the third-person singular form to agree with the subject Hún. In Icelandic, verbs change form according to the person and number of the subject. This agreement is similar to many other languages that mark verb conjugation, unlike English where the changes are minimal.
